| Won't help in this case, I think, as this behaviour already makes my | kickstart | %post fail.
Correcting myself ... what fails is an init script generated at %post time.
Once you make the network interface no longer NM managed you can then perform a service network restart in your post and all network functionality should then become available.
I don't see the need for NM on racked servers and stationary workstations.